Good governance is an abstract term used to judge the performance of the public institutions in terms of conducting and managing the public properties.  This can be well performed if it is carried out in a democratic way.

For example, if a new law has been implemented, there should be transparency and consensus should have been obtained from the citizens or from the elected representatives.  Everyone should have equal rights and every citizen under that government should have minimum of education.  The citizen should be well-informed about the happenings of the government.
